On Thursday 30 June 2005 10:30, Michael Thaler wrote:
> Hello,
>
> I just saw that I get lots and lots of warnings when I compile Krita:
>
> In file included from ../../core/kis_color.h:28,
> from ../../core/kis_view.h:45,
> from ../../core/kis_filter.h:29,
> from kis_multi_integer_filter_widget.cc:27:
> ../../core/color_strategy/kis_strategy_colorspace.h:330: warning:
> `visibility' attribute does not apply to types
>
> What does this mean?
I guess it has something to do with KRITACORE_EXPORT in:
class KRITACORE_EXPORT KisStrategyColorSpace : public KShared {
but I also see similar posts on koffice-devel about this.
